So what do we take away from these final two verses of the book? This is Luke's summary, wrapping up everything he wants us to know from his two-volume work. So we will review his main point: The Kingdom is certain. We will also review his two subpoints: The Kingdom is greater than any particular servant of the Kingdom, no matter how important, and the Kingdom keeps spreading through the proclamation of Jesus and His reign.
